Shashank Kanade is a scholar working on Geometry and Topology, Algebra and Number Theory and Mathematical Physics. According to data from OpenAlex, Shashank Kanade has authored 18 papers receiving a total of 180 indexed citations (citations by other indexed papers that have themselves been cited), including 16 papers in Geometry and Topology, 15 papers in Algebra and Number Theory and 8 papers in Mathematical Physics. Recurrent topics in Shashank Kanade's work include Algebraic structures and combinatorial models (16 papers), Advanced Topics in Algebra (10 papers) and Advanced Combinatorial Mathematics (6 papers). Shashank Kanade is often cited by papers focused on Algebraic structures and combinatorial models (16 papers), Advanced Topics in Algebra (10 papers) and Advanced Combinatorial Mathematics (6 papers). Shashank Kanade collaborates with scholars based in United States, Canada and Australia. Shashank Kanade's co-authors include Thomas Creutzig, Andrew R. Linshaw, David Ridout, James Lepowsky and Andrew V. Sills and has published in prestigious journals such as Nuclear Physics B, Advances in Mathematics and Proceedings of the American Mathematical Society.
